7.1 C
United States of America
Friday, January 24, 2025

Confluent Goes On Prem with Apache Flink Stream Processing


(Blue Planet Studio/Shutterstock)

Organizations that wish to reap the benefits of Apache Flink’s class-leading stream processing capabilities however don’t wish to run the setup within the cloud got an alternative choice in the present day when Confluent introduced the overall availability of its on-prem model of Flink, referred to as Confluent Platform for Apache Flink. The corporate additionally introduced an addition to WarpStream, the Kafka protocol appropriate streaming information system it purchased three months in the past.

Apache Flink has emerged as one of many main frameworks for constructing distributed stream processing purposes. The open supply venture, which simply received a 2024 BigDATAwire Reader’s Alternative Award, builds upon information streaming platforms, akin to Apache Kafka, by enabling customers to use numerous operators upon the streaming information, thereby creating dataflows which might be executed as a part of a directed acyclic graph (DAG).

Due to its excessive efficiency, scalability, strong state administration, and accessible APIs, corporations like Uber, eBay, and Netflix depend on Flink to develop highly effective real-time purposes, akin to fraud detection, customized buyer expertise, anomaly detection, and stay analytics. It’s not the one stream processing system, as Apache Spark has a bigger share of the market, based on 6sense. However Flink’s backers, together with venture co-creator Robert Metzger, say Flink retains sure technical benefits over its opponents.

These technical benefits definitely performed a task in Confluent’s January 2023 determination to purchase Immerok, one of many main builders of Flink. In March 2024, Confluent formally introduced the addition of Flink assist to Confluent Cloud, its totally managed cloud service for operating Apache Kafka. It upgraded its Flink assist this September with the addition of assist for the Flink Desk API, giving Java and Python builders extra methods to faucet into Flink’s capabilities. Right now’s announcement of the overall availability of Confluent Platform for Apache Flink completes the Flink choices for Confluent.

Confluent Platform for Apache Flink is an providing that brings assist for Flink to Confluent Platform, which is Confluent’s on-prem providing for enterprise Apache Kafka. The primary benefit of Confluent Platform in comparison with its totally managed providing for Kafka and Flink, Confluent Cloud, is that prospects can run it on their very own {hardware} or in a digital non-public cloud (VPC).

Confluent additionally introduced that it has added Confluent Supervisor for Apache Flink (CMF) to the providing. CMF is designed to make deploying, updating, and scaling Flink as simple on-premises as it’s within the cloud, Confluent says. It builds upon Kubernetes for scaling, supplies role-based entry management (RBAC) and encryption for tighter safety, and ensures constant configurations throughout the Confluent ecosystem, the corporate says in its launch notes for Confluent Platform model 7.8.

The brand new Flink software program will assist to decrease the bar for constructing real-time experiences, says Confluent Chief Product Officer Shaun Clowes.

“Stream processing is the place the magic occurs. It transforms real-time information into experiences and operations that drive fashionable companies ahead,” Clowes says in a press launch. “With our newest announcement, any group can reap the benefits of Apache Flink–scaling, securing, and managing it with ease–unlocking innovation with out limits.”

WarpStream Orbit

Confluent additionally introduced a brand new providing to its WarpStream line, which was once a competing streaming information platform that was Kafka protocol-compliant earlier than Confluent acquired it in September. Particularly, Confluent launched WarpStream Orbit, which it says will simplify migrations.

“Historically, it may be a difficult and guide course of emigrate from open supply Kafka to a BYOC [bring your own cloud] mannequin as a result of it includes navigating completely different Kafka environments and constructing customized options that improve time, prices, and information high quality points,” Confluent says in its press launch. “WarpStream Orbit makes it simpler than ever to maneuver current workloads from open supply Kafka, or any Kafka-compatible service, to WarpStream clusters.”

Whereas WarpStream is Kafka protocol appropriate, it has dramatically completely different innards than the favored pub-sub system that Jay Kreps and firm constructed for LinkedIn. The software program is delivered as a single stateless Go library and sits atop S3 storage, eliminating the necessity to handle disks in addition to brokers (no ZooKeeper, both). The creators of WarpStream declare that by streaming information immediately into S3 tables, it’s 5-10x cheaper than Kafka to function within the cloud, because it doesn’t endure from the east-west motion of information, or inter-zone networking, in AWS information facilities. The draw back to WarpStream is that it provides further latency to streaming information methods in comparison with Kafka.

“Kafka was designed to run in LinkedIn’s information facilities, the place the community engineers didn’t cost their utility builders for transferring information round,” WarpStream CEO and co-founder Richard Artoul wrote in his introductory weblog. “However in the present day, most Kafka customers are operating it on a public cloud, an surroundings with fully completely different constraints and price fashions. Sadly, except your group can decide to 10s or 100s of tens of millions of {dollars} per yr in cloud spend, there is no such thing as a escaping the physics of this drawback.”

Confluent says WarpStream Orbit can be utilized both to simplify Kafka migrations or to create optimized Kafka clusters with tiered storage, which is able to cut back price. It can be used to bolster catastrophe restoration for current Kafka clusters, the corporate says.

Associated Gadgets:

5 Drivers Behind the Speedy Rise of Apache Flink

Confluent Upgrades Flink Assist, Advancing Actual-Time Information Streaming Capabilities

Confluent to Develop Apache Flink Providing with Acquisition of Immerok

Related Articles

LEAVE A REPLY

Please enter your comment!
Please enter your name here

Latest Articles